.home_hero__LPzi1{min-height:800px;background-image:var(--hero-bg-image);background-size:cover;background-position:50%;background-repeat:no-repeat;padding-top:120px}@media screen and (min-width:850px){.home_hero__LPzi1{min-height:635px;display:flex;align-items:center;padding-top:0}}@media screen and (min-width:1024px){.home_hero__LPzi1{min-height:800px}}.home_hero__LPzi1 h1{color:#fff;margin-bottom:16px}.home_hero__LPzi1 .home_content__fWRru{display:flex;align-self:center;flex-direction:column}@media screen and (min-width:850px){.home_hero__LPzi1 .home_content__fWRru{flex-direction:row}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_content__fWRru{width:100%;justify-content:space-between}}.home_hero__LPzi1 .home_contentColumn__0CpiU{text-align:center}@media screen and (max-width:549px){.home_hero__LPzi1 .home_contentColumn__0CpiU a{font-size:14px}}@media screen and (min-width:850px){.home_hero__LPzi1 .home_contentColumn__0CpiU{padding-left:2rem;text-align:left;max-width:420px;display:flex;flex-direction:column;justify-content:center}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_contentColumn__0CpiU{max-width:575px}.home_hero__LPzi1 .home_contentColumn__0CpiU a{max-width:458px}}.home_hero__LPzi1 .home_arrowIcon__S7ndg{width:1.25rem;height:1.25rem;animation:home_arrowBounce__zmK2O 4s ease-in-out infinite;animation-delay:1s}.home_hero__LPzi1 .home_colorChips__X_jpb{position:relative;width:415px;height:365px;margin:auto;top:36px;left:-60px}@media screen and (min-width:850px){.home_hero__LPzi1 .home_colorChips__X_jpb{width:300px;right:40px;top:0;left:0}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_colorChips__X_jpb{height:565px;width:430px;margin-top:0;top:80px}}.home_hero__LPzi1 .home_colorChip__NQ5e3{position:absolute;border-radius:.75rem;box-shadow:0 25px 50px -12px rgba(0,0,0,.5)}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_colorChip__NQ5e3{opacity:0;animation-duration:.8s;animation-timing-function:ease-out;animation-fill-mode:forwards}}.home_hero__LPzi1 .home_colorChip__NQ5e3 .home_content__fWRru{padding:var(--spacing-4);height:100%;display:flex;flex-direction:column;justify-content:space-between}@media screen and (min-width:768px){.home_hero__LPzi1 .home_colorChip__NQ5e3 .home_content__fWRru{padding:var(--spacing-6)}}.home_hero__LPzi1 .home_colorChip__NQ5e3 p,.home_hero__LPzi1 .home_colorChip__NQ5e3 span{font-size:var(--text-sm);color:#fff}@media screen and (min-width:768px){.home_hero__LPzi1 .home_colorChip__NQ5e3 p,.home_hero__LPzi1 .home_colorChip__NQ5e3 span{font-size:var(--text-base)}}.home_hero__LPzi1 .home_colorChip__NQ5e3 p{font-weight:var(--font-semibold)}.home_hero__LPzi1 .home_colorChip__NQ5e3.home_topChip___XvDn{width:16rem;height:16rem;background:#07108c;top:-50px;right:0;transform:rotate(25deg) translateX(10rem) translateY(.75rem);z-index:10}@media screen and (min-width:768px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_topChip___XvDn{right:0;width:20rem;height:20rem;transform:rotate(25deg) translateX(12rem) translateY(1rem)}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_topChip___XvDn{width:25rem;height:25rem;transform:rotate(25deg) translateX(8rem) translateY(.5rem);animation-name:home_fanOutTop___mSNw;animation-delay:.2s}}.home_hero__LPzi1 .home_colorChip__NQ5e3.home_middleChip__VrpjC{width:15rem;height:15rem;background:#40158e;transform:rotate(4deg) translateX(6rem);top:-10px;left:25px}@media screen and (min-width:768px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_middleChip__VrpjC{width:18rem;height:18rem;transform:rotate(4deg) translateX(8rem)}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_middleChip__VrpjC{width:23rem;height:23rem;transform:rotate(4deg) translateX(5rem) translateY(0);animation-name:home_fanOutMiddle__UxXL6;animation-delay:.4s}}.home_hero__LPzi1 .home_colorChip__NQ5e3.home_bottomChip__oFrM2{width:14rem;height:14rem;background:#84120e;transform:rotate(-15deg) translateX(1.5rem) translateY(3rem);top:20px}@media screen and (min-width:768px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_bottomChip__oFrM2{width:18rem;height:18rem;transform:rotate(-15deg) translateX(2rem) translateY(4rem)}}@media screen and (min-width:1024px){.home_hero__LPzi1 .home_colorChip__NQ5e3.home_bottomChip__oFrM2{width:24rem;height:24rem;transform:rotate(-15deg) translateX(1rem) translateY(2rem);animation-name:home_fanOutBottom__L6HoP;animation-delay:.6s}}@keyframes home_arrowBounce__zmK2O{0%,15%,30%,45%,to{transform:translateX(0)}7.5%{transform:translateX(4px)}22.5%{transform:translateX(2px)}}@media screen and (min-width:1024px){@keyframes home_fanOutTop___mSNw{0%{opacity:0;transform:translateX(3rem) translateY(1rem) rotate(0deg)}1%{opacity:1;transform:translateX(3rem) translateY(1rem) rotate(0deg)}to{opacity:1;transform:rotate(25deg) translateX(8rem) translateY(.5rem)}}@keyframes home_fanOutMiddle__UxXL6{0%{opacity:0;transform:translateX(3rem) translateY(1rem) rotate(0deg)}1%{opacity:1;transform:translateX(3rem) translateY(1rem) rotate(0deg)}to{opacity:1;transform:rotate(8deg) translateX(5rem) translateY(0)}}@keyframes home_fanOutBottom__L6HoP{0%{opacity:0;transform:translateX(3rem) translateY(1rem) rotate(0deg)}1%{opacity:1;transform:translateX(3rem) translateY(1rem) rotate(0deg)}to{opacity:1;transform:rotate(-15deg) translateX(1rem) translateY(2rem)}}}.home_colorfulTitle__arc0c{background:linear-gradient(to right,var(--colors-primary-800),var(--colors-secondary-800));background-clip:text;-webkit-background-clip:text;color:rgba(0,0,0,0);padding-bottom:1rem}@media screen and (min-width:768px){.home_colorfulTitle__arc0c{padding-bottom:1.5rem}}@media screen and (min-width:1024px){.home_colorfulTitle__arc0c{padding-bottom:2rem}}.home_whatAreSeasons__Dl_YS{position:relative;margin-top:48px}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S{margin-top:56px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S{margin-top:125px}.home_whatAreSeasons__Dl_YS>div:first-of-type{display:flex}}.home_whatAreSeasons__Dl_YS .home_description__fL2dT{max-width:550px;margin:auto}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_description__fL2dT{margin-bottom:56px}}@media screen and (min-width:850px){.home_whatAreSeasons__Dl_YS .home_description__fL2dT{margin-bottom:0}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_description__fL2dT{margin-top:0}}.home_whatAreSeasons__Dl_YS .home_description__fL2dT img{max-width:640px;width:100%;margin-bottom:48px}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_description__fL2dT img{margin-bottom:65px;max-width:500px}}@media screen and (min-width:1280px){.home_whatAreSeasons__Dl_YS .home_description__fL2dT img{max-width:550px}}.home_whatAreSeasons__Dl_YS .home_visuals__ZIdFM{max-width:550px;margin:48px auto auto;width:100%;position:relative}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_visuals__ZIdFM{max-width:100%}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_visuals__ZIdFM{max-width:450px;margin-top:75px}}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_visuals__ZIdFM h4{max-width:550px;margin:auto auto 36px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_visuals__ZIdFM h4{margin-bottom:24px}}.home_whatAreSeasons__Dl_YS .home_dnaIllustration__coSui{position:absolute;z-index:-1;width:100%;max-width:775px;margin:auto;height:100%;max-height:550px;top:-100px;right:0}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_dnaIllustration__coSui{right:auto;left:32px;top:120px}}@media screen and (min-width:900px){.home_whatAreSeasons__Dl_YS .home_dnaIllustration__coSui{left:100px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_dnaIllustration__coSui{left:-100px;top:32px;min-width:700px}}.home_whatAreSeasons__Dl_YS .home_features__QFs24{max-width:550px;margin:auto}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_features__QFs24{max-width:670px;margin-bottom:80px;position:relative;height:600px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_features__QFs24{max-width:450px;height:690px}}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_feature__3fEb8{position:absolute;top:0}}.home_whatAreSeasons__Dl_YS .home_feature__3fEb8 img{max-width:245px;width:100%;border-radius:20px}.home_whatAreSeasons__Dl_YS .home_feature__3fEb8 .home_caption__2PkEr{background-color:var(--colors-primary-900);color:#fff;font-weight:var(--font-semibold);display:flex;align-items:center;justify-content:center;width:153px;height:40px;border-radius:50px;position:absolute;bottom:-16px;left:-8px}.home_whatAreSeasons__Dl_YS .home_eyes__Px4VU{transform:translateX(8px)}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_eyes__Px4VU{transform:translateX(0)}}.home_whatAreSeasons__Dl_YS .home_skin__WHXEZ{transform:translate(150px,-50px);z-index:1}.home_whatAreSeasons__Dl_YS .home_skin__WHXEZ img{max-width:150px}.home_whatAreSeasons__Dl_YS .home_skin__WHXEZ .home_caption__2PkEr{background-color:var(--colors-secondary-600);top:-20px;bottom:auto;left:45px;min-width:165px}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_skin__WHXEZ{transform:translate(0);left:260px;top:24px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_skin__WHXEZ{top:88px}}.home_whatAreSeasons__Dl_YS .home_hair__QRwKp{transform:translate(24px,-90px);z-index:1}.home_whatAreSeasons__Dl_YS .home_hair__QRwKp .home_caption__2PkEr{background-color:var(--colors-primary-600);left:-32px}@media screen and (min-width:768px){.home_whatAreSeasons__Dl_YS .home_hair__QRwKp{transform:translate(0);right:0;top:65px}}@media screen and (min-width:1024px){.home_whatAreSeasons__Dl_YS .home_hair__QRwKp{bottom:20px;top:auto}}.home_whichSeason__6YwHt{max-width:650px;position:relative;margin:auto auto 48px}@media screen and (min-width:1024px){.home_whichSeason__6YwHt{margin-top:130px;margin-bottom:80px}}.home_whichSeason__6YwHt .home_header__X6d_U{text-align:center}.home_whichSeason__6YwHt .home_header__X6d_U h3,.home_whichSeason__6YwHt .home_header__X6d_U p{max-width:550px;margin:auto}.home_whichSeason__6YwHt .home_header__X6d_U h3{margin-bottom:24px}@media screen and (min-width:1024px){.home_whichSeason__6YwHt .home_header__X6d_U{margin-bottom:64px}.home_whichSeason__6YwHt{max-width:100%}}.home_whichSeason__6YwHt .home_cards__5wSF3{margin-top:32px;display:flex;flex-direction:column;align-items:center;padding-bottom:16px}@media screen and (min-width:1024px){.home_whichSeason__6YwHt .home_cards__5wSF3{display:grid;grid-template-columns:500px 500px;margin:0 auto auto;gap:24px;justify-content:center}}.home_whichSeason__6YwHt .home_card__skldO{display:grid;grid-template-rows:auto auto;gap:1rem;border-radius:.5rem;background:#fff;box-shadow:0 2px 6px rgba(0,0,0,.1);max-width:500px;border-radius:12px;padding:22px 16px;margin-bottom:16px}@media screen and (min-width:768px){.home_whichSeason__6YwHt .home_card__skldO{padding:26px 30px}}@media screen and (min-width:1024px){.home_whichSeason__6YwHt .home_card__skldO{margin-bottom:0}}.home_whichSeason__6YwHt .home_card__skldO .home_top__qnB4H{display:grid;grid-template-columns:80px 1fr;gap:1rem;align-items:flex-start;text-align:left}.home_whichSeason__6YwHt .home_card__skldO .home_top__qnB4H h4{margin-top:0}.home_whichSeason__6YwHt .home_card__skldO .home_top__qnB4H img{width:100%;max-width:75px;border-radius:50px}@media screen and (min-width:768px){.home_whichSeason__6YwHt .home_card__skldO .home_top__qnB4H img{max-width:120px}}.home_whichSeason__6YwHt .home_card__skldO .home_bottom__QjIDK>p{color:var(--colors-neutral-600);margin-bottom:10px}.home_whichSeason__6YwHt .home_card__skldO .home_seasons__JFT5Y{display:grid;grid-template-columns:repeat(3,1fr);gap:1rem;text-align:center}.home_whichSeason__6YwHt .home_card__skldO .home_season__yNPhP{display:flex;align-items:center;justify-content:center;gap:.5rem}.home_whichSeason__6YwHt .home_card__skldO .home_dot__Za1FB{width:16px;height:16px;border-radius:50%;background-color:gray}.home_lookYourBest__YF2eD{max-width:550px;margin:auto auto 50px}.home_lookYourBest__YF2eD h1{margin-bottom:36px;text-align:center}@media screen and (min-width:1024px){.home_lookYourBest__YF2eD h1{text-align:left;max-width:1000px;margin:auto}.home_lookYourBest__YF2eD{max-width:100%;margin-top:180px}}.home_lookYourBest__YF2eD .home_content__fWRru{display:grid;grid-template-rows:auto auto;margin:auto;position:relative}@media screen and (min-width:1024px){.home_lookYourBest__YF2eD .home_content__fWRru{display:flex;justify-content:center}}.home_lookYourBest__YF2eD .home_description__fL2dT{order:2}@media screen and (min-width:1024px){.home_lookYourBest__YF2eD .home_description__fL2dT{order:1;max-width:550px}}.home_lookYourBest__YF2eD img{max-width:300px;width:100%;margin:auto;order:1}@media screen and (min-width:1024px){.home_lookYourBest__YF2eD img{max-width:450px;order:2;position:relative;top:-75px;margin:0}}.home_lookYourBest__YF2eD h3{margin-top:40px}@media screen and (min-width:1024px){.home_lookYourBest__YF2eD h3{margin-top:0}}